Morningstar’s Amy Arnott On What Advisors Should Know About Diversification

Amy Arnott, Portfolio Strategist for Morningstar, joined Zoe Hunt, Host of RIA Channel, at the 2026 Morningstar Investment Conference to discuss the benefits and challenges advisors face when building a diversified portfolio. 

Morningstar’s Diversification Landscape report found that in 2025, a diversified portfolio spanning 11 asset classes outperformed a traditional 60/40 portfolio by about five percentage points. Arnott notes that gold, commodities, and international stocks were among the key contributors. She adds that so far in 2026, the diversified portfolio has continued to outperform.

For advisors looking to build a diversified portfolio, Arnott emphasizes that successful diversification can require client education. She explains that it can be difficult to explain the role of lagging allocations to clients, as not every asset class in a diversified portfolio will perform well at the same time. She also cautions that correlation patterns can shift across different market environments.

Arnott suggests building a portfolio foundation around U.S. and international stocks, high-quality bonds, and cash before adding smaller allocations to specialized asset classes such as commodities or gold. She also highlights the continued value she sees in international stocks, as well as short- and intermediate-term bonds. However, she encourages advisors to exercise extra caution around liquid alternatives, private equity, private credit, high-yield bonds, real estate, and cryptocurrency.
